Weekend Update: March 23-25

Spring has sprung, which means it must be time for the Kennel Club Dog Show. The Championship Purebred AKC event started yesterday and will continue through Sunday. Area kennel clubs will host daily dog shows, obedience and rally trials. Shows will run in the Graham Building from 8 a.m. to 5 p.m each day. Admission is $5 for adults and $2 for children ages 7-12. Senior citizens and children under 7 are admitted free. Weekend Update: August 12-14

Friday and Saturday the Children’s Spring Clothing and Baby Equipment Sale will be held in the Scott Building. Sponsored by Triangle Mothers of Twins & Triplets, the event will feature gently used items on sale at drastically reduced prices. Some of the items on sale will include maternity, infant and childrens clothing, toys, books, games, bikes, bedding and equipment. The Toy Train Sale and Swap Meet will be held in the Scott Building Sunday and will feature more than 100 vendors selling gauge trains, accessories, track, switches and hard-to-find parts among other things.
